MTC continues on course for success - move to new company headquarters in autumn 2023

MTC Micro Tech Components GmbH, a leading manufacturer of shielding materials, metal parts and thermally conductive materials, will move into a new, innovative administration and logistics building in September 2023. As an environmentally conscious company, MTC pays special attention to sustainability and resource conservation. The new building was constructed according to current standards. Energy is supplied exclusively from renewable sources. A carbon-neutral wood pellet heating system was installed to heat the production hall and offices. A photovoltaic system on the roof of the building supplies the company with self-generated electricity and thus contributes to the reduction of the CO2 footprint. E-charging points are available in front of the building.

MTC currently employs 45 people at its Dillingen site. MTC will remain in Dillingen as a business location and will move from Hausener Straße 9 to Josef-Krätz-Straße 13 in the new industrial area.
